What this bid is about

The State of Vermont is seeking proposals for a site to host the 2026 Apiary Conference. Interested parties must download bid documents from the specified website and are responsible for monitoring it for updates. The contract will cover a State-Wide location.

About this solicitation

You are hereby notified that the Vermont Office of Purchasing and Contracting has issued an RFP on behalf of the State of Vermont Office of Racial Equity entitled: 2026 Apiary Conference Site. If you are interested in submitting a bid, please go to the following web site: http://www.bgs.state.vt.us/pca/bids/bids.php Here you will find the bid documents ready to be downloaded. PLEASE BE ADVISED THAT ALL NOTIFICATIONS, RELEASES, AND AMENDMENTS ASSOCIATED WITH THIS RFP WILL BE POSTED AT: http://www.bgs.state.vt.us/pca/bids/bids.php THE STATE WILL MAKE NO ATTEMPT TO CONTACT VENDORS WITH UPDATED INFORMATION. IT IS THE RESPONSIBILITY OF EACH VENDOR TO PERIODICALLY CHECK http://www.bgs.state.vt.us/pca/bids/bids.php FOR ANY AND ALL NOTIFICATIONS, RELEASES AND AMENDMENTS ASSOCIATED WITH THE RFP. If you should have any problems in downloading the documents, you may contact Daniel McGibney at 802-279-1819 or via e-mail at Daniel.McGibney@vermont.gov. Locations: State-Wide
